Which of the following are the signs of the coordinates of a point that lies in the third quadrant?
The signs of the point that lies in the third quadrant are (-,-).
The perpendicular distance of a point from x-axis 3 units and its perpendicular distance from the y-axis is 7 units. What are the coordinates of this point if it lies in the fourth quadrant?
The signs of a point that lies in the fourth quadrant are (+,-). Therefore, its coordinates are (7,-3).
The perpendicular distance of a point from x-axis 5 units and its perpendicular distance from the y-axis is 1 unit. What are the coordinates of this point if it lies in the first quadrant?
The signs of a point that lies in the first quadrant are (+,+). Therefore, its coordinates are (1,5).
The perpendicular distance of a point from x-axis 8 units and it lies on the negative side of y-axis. What are the coordinates of this point?
The y-coordinate of the point is negative. Therefore, the coordinates of the point are (0,-8).
Which figure is formed by joining the points A(0,0), B(7,0) and C(0,9)?
Plot the points on the graph paper and it will become a right angled triangle.
Which quadrilateral is formed by joining the points A(0,0), B(4,0), and C(4,4) and D(0,4)?
Plot the points on the graph paper and it will become a square of side length 4.
Which of the following represents (-3,-7)?
The point (-3,-7) lies in the third quadrant. It can be reached by going 3 units towards left and 7 units down from the origin.
Which of the following represents (5,-3)?
The point (5,-3) lies in the fourth quadrant. It can be reached by going 5 units towards right and 3 units down from the origin.
Which of the following represents (4,9)?
The point (4,9) lies in the first quadrant. It can be reached by going 4 units towards right and 9 units up from the origin.
What is the abscissa of any point y-axis?
As the point lies on the y-axis, its x-coordinate should be 0. Therefore, abscissa is 0.
Which of the following quadrants have points with negative abscissa?
Points having negative abscissa lie in second and third quadrant.
You move 7 units to the left from the origin and then moves 10 units up. At what point did you reach?
Moving 7 units to the left will make us reach at -7 on the x-axis and then moving up 10 units will make us reach the point (-7,10).
What is the minimum distance of the point (4,-7) from the x-axis?
The point (4,-7) lies 7 units below the x-axis. So the minimum distance of the point (4,-7) from the x-axis is 7 units.
What is the minimum distance of the point (-8,-10) from the y-axis?
The point (-8,-10) lies 8 units on the left of the y-axis. So the minimum distance of the point (-8,-10) from the y-axis is 8 units.
When two points A and B have same abscissa but different ordinates then they lie on:
Two points having same abscissa lie on a vertical line. As abscissa is not given as 0, therefore the points lie on a line parallel to y-axis.
Where does the mirror image of the point (-3,-1) about the x-axis lie?
Mirror image of (-3,-1) about x-axis will be at (-3,1).
Where does the mirror image of the point (7,-2) about the y-axis lie?
Mirror image of (7,-2) about y-axis will be at (-7,-2).
What is the distance between the points (10,-3) and (-1,-3)?
The points (10,-3) and (-1,-3) lie on a horizontal line. Distance between the points is 11 units.
What is the distance between the points (7,4) and (7,-5)?
The points (7,4) and (7,-5) lie on a vertical line. Distance between the points is 9 units.
What is the distance between the points (6,8) from the origin?
Plot the point on the graphing paper. Form a right triangle having perpendicular legs as 6 and 8. Use Pythagoras theorem to find the distance of the point (6,8) from the origin.
